PML-N social media convention in Multan on 14th
By APP
April 13, 2018
MULTAN: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) has finalised preparations to organise the social media convention at Multan Arts Council on April 14.
A meeting chaired by former MNA Sheikh Tariq Rasheed was held on Thursday to review preparations in this regard. Federal ministers Syed Javed Ali Shah, Haji Sikandar Hayat Bosan, Provincial Minister Amanatullah Khan, MNAs Malik Abdul Ghaffar Dogar, Shaheen Shafeeq, former provincial minister Chaudhry Abdul Waheed, Mayor Multan Chaudhry Naveedul Haq, MPAs Ehsanuddin Qureshi and Shahzad Maqbool Bhutta will be the chief guests at the event.
